public class FormContainerElement extends BaseElement
Represents a form element and provide utility methods to get/set form data. This container element can be a FORM element. It can also be some DIV element wrapping several FORM elements.- Since:
- 3.2M3

Constructor Detail
-
FormContainerElement
public FormContainerElement(org.openqa.selenium.By formSelector)
The form element is retrieved through the given selector. This allow to retrieve a specific form when the container contains multiples.- Parameters:
formSelector- the selector used to retrieve the form- Since:
- 11.5RC1, 11.3.1
-
FormContainerElement
public FormContainerElement(org.openqa.selenium.WebElement formContainer)
The form element is retrieved through its container. Note that this constructor shouldn't be used in case of several forms.- Parameters:
formContainer- the container containing the form.
